Natasha Lyonne’s life – arrest, eviction, addiction and near-death experience

Netflix series Russian Doll is forced to live her final night on a loop after dying – and it turns out the actress has had a fair few close-calls of her own.The Hollywood star, who is also known for her roles in Orange Is The New Black and from the American Pie films, is riding the high of her glittering career, but chased highs of a different kind in the past.The 46-year-old has struggled with drugs and had run-ins with the law, while also having major heart surgery than could've led to sudden death had it not been treated.Now, as Russian Doll finally returns for season two, we take a look inside Natasha's life.When Natasha was 22, back in 2001, she was arrested for an alleged drunk-driving incident after crashing into a road sign.She was charged with careless driving, leaving the scene of an accident and driving under the influence and subsequently released on a $2,000 (£1,536) bond after eight hours in jail.Natasha pleaded guilty and received six months of probation.Then in 2005, when she was 26, an arrest warrant was issued for Natasha after she failed to appear in court for a hearing related to an alleged incident with neighbours.According to Reuters, she had threatened to molest a neighbour's dog.She faced charges of criminal mischief, harassment and trespass after allegedly storming into a neighbour's home and ripping a mirror off a wall.A year later, she turned herself in at Manhattan Criminal Court, according to Reuters, and the charges were dropped after Natasha completed court-appointed rehab.Natasha was once the tenant of actor Michael Rapaport – known for roles in films such as Deep Blue Sea, Dr Dolittle 2 and drama series Prison Break.It didn't end well though and, in 2005, he evicted Natasha from the New.
